Players v Gentlemen, Scarborough, September 7, 8, 9 (Players won by five wickets) not out 0 429 25.3 9 58 4 B.O.Allen b 325 H.M.Garland-Wells c H.Sutcliffe S.C.Griffith c A.W.Wellard G.O.B.Allen c T.F.Smailes did not bat - 133-5 9 0 41 1 B.O.Allen c C.J.Barnett 233-6d SEASON’S AVERAGES Batting and Fielding M I NO Runs HS Ave 50 Ct Players v Gentlemen 1 1 1 0 0* - - - Championship 20 25 7 133 24 7.38 - 8 Other Glos match 1 1 0 0 0 0.00 - - Season 22 27 8 133 24 7.00 - 8 Career 386 516 141 3590 71 9.57 3 227 Bowling O M R W BB Ave 5i 10m Strike RunR Players v Gentlemen 34.3 9 99 5 4-58 19.80 - - 41.40 47.82 Championship 902.5 183 2439 107 8-62 22.79 10 4 50.62 45.02 Other Glos match 33.5 9 87 2 2-73 43.50 - - 101.50 42.85 Season 971.1 201 2625 114 8-62 23.02 10 4 51.11 45.04 Career (6b) 15151 3995 37501 1829 10-113 20.50 157 53 49.70 41.25 1938/39 – MCC in South Africa Undoubtedly the highlight of Goddard’s second tour to South Africa was the hat-trick he took in the Test match at Johannesburg on Boxing Day 1938. They were the only wickets he took in the match. He played in two other Tests, taking another five wickets, giving him eight in the series at an average of 35.25. Bowlers in the main struggled on perfect batting wickets in a high scoring series. On the tour as a whole Goddard took 31 wickets at an average of 26.35 which put him third in the averages although four bowlers took more wickets. His best performance was the 6 for 38 he took against Rhodesia at Salisbury, his only five wicket haul. As a batsman he only batted eight times in the ten games he appeared in scoring 76 runs at an average of 9.14. He took one catch, a vital one as it was the wicket of A.D.Nourse the first victim of his Johannesburg hat-trick. Goddard also took a hat-trick in the game against Rhodesia.
